No NBA team has ever scored 200 points in a game. In 1983, the Detroit Pistons beat the Denver Nuggets 186–184 and this is the most in NBA history.

and What is the largest win in NBA history? The Pacers flirted with the record of biggest win in league history, leading by 67 points with over four minutes left in the game. The NBA record is 68 points, set by the Cleveland Cavaliers in their 148-80 win over the Miami Heat in 1991.

What team won the first NBA game?
On November 1, 1946, in the inaugural game of the new league, the New York Knicks beat the Toronto Huskies 68–66 in front of 7,090 spectators at Maple Leaf Gardens in Toronto.

Can NBA backboards break?
A backboard shattering (also known as backboard breaking or backboard smash) is an accident or stunt in basketball. In the National Basketball Association (NBA), shattering a backboard during a game is penalized with a “non-unsportsmanlike” technical foul and a possible fine towards the player. …

Who was the oldest player in the NBA?
Hickey is the oldest player to ever appear in an NBA game. He was 45 years and 363 days old when he played in 1948 for the Providence Steamrollers. The more modern comparison is Kevin Willis. He was 44 years and 224 days old when he played in a game with the Dallas Mavericks in 2007.

Has LeBron scored less than 10 points?
The last time LeBron failed to score 10 points in a game was on Jan. 5, 2007, when he had eight points, nine assists and five rebounds as the Cavs beat the Bucks. He has eight single-digit scoring games in his career, with six of them coming in 2003-04 (his rookie season).

What is the lowest scoring NBA game ever?
What is the lowest NBA Score ever? The lowest NBA score was between Fort Wayne Pistons and Minneapolis Lakers, where the final score was 19-18 to the Fort Wayne Pistons.
